Mastering Money

Taking control of your finances can seem daunting, but creating a budget is the primary step towards reaching financial security. A well-crafted budget enables you to observe your income and expenses, highlighting areas where you can save. By assigning funds to essential needs and aspirational goals, you can strive for a more solid financial position.

  • Start by cataloging your income sources and monthly expenses.
  • Group your expenses into essentials and desires.
  • Determine realistic reserve goals.
  • Review your budget consistently to make modifications.

Remember, budgeting is not about limiting yourself, but about making conscious financial selections that align with your beliefs. By adopting these strategies, you can take control of your finances and endeavor towards a more thriving future.

Strategies for Debt Control: A Path to Long-Term Prosperity

Climbing out of debt can feel like an uphill battle, but with the smart strategies in place, you can regain control of your finances and pave the way for a brighter future. Begin by evaluating your current debt situation, recognizing sources of income and expenses, and creating a achievable budget that prioritizes on debt repayment.

  • Investigate refinancing options to minimize your interest rates and streamline payments.
  • Bargain with creditors to potentially secure more flexible terms.
  • Build positive financial practices by tracking your spending, accumulating consistently, and avoiding new debt accumulation.
